Hamas Links Gaza Aid to Truce: False Peace Deal Warning Signs
📰 What Happened
Hamas has made humanitarian aid to Gaza a prerequisite for ceasefire negotiations, while Israel has abandoned pursuit of partial agreements. The situation reflects escalating tensions as Israel is expected to demand Hamas's complete disarmament as part of any comprehensive deal - a condition Hamas will likely reject. The humanitarian crisis in Gaza continues to worsen, with discussions centering on aid delivery mechanisms and security arrangements.
